In this verse, Abner sends a message to David, asking whose land it really is and proposing a deal. Abner offers his support to bring all of Israel under David's rule. This is about power and alliance in ancient Israel.

The Book of 2 Samuel was written by various authors, possibly including the prophets Nathan and Gad, around the 10th century BCE. It details the reign of King David and was written for the Israelites to understand their history and the divine plan for their leadership.
